So, what does the year ahead look like for our refrigerated town on the High Plains? After 12 months of tough sledding real-estate-wise, don’t expect a thaw anytime soon…but don’t pack your bags, either. People who make a living predicting the market are saying, all things considered, you’re better off here.

Jack O’Connor, author of a market report for RE/MAX Professionals, sees chilly weather ahead for the highest price ranges, and solid appreciation for people who own homes under $250,000.
